Fully Bio‐Based Gelatin Organohydrogels via Enzymatic Crosslinking for Sustainable Soft Strain and Temperature Sensing

open access: yesAdvanced Functional Materials, EarlyView.
Enzymatically crosslinked gelatin‐based organohydrogels, fabricated through a fully bio‐based and scalable process, exhibit exceptional strain and temperature sensing capabilities with minimal interference from environmental humidity. These transparent, stretchable, and ionically conductive materials operate without synthetic fillers or dopants.

Rare charm decays

open access: yesJournal of Physics: Conference Series, 2014
Rare charm decays offer the possibility to search for signals beyond Standard Model in the up-quark sector. CP conserving and CP violating contributions within the Standard Model and beyond are reviewed for inclusive c → uγ and c → ul+l− and exclusive D → Vγ, D → P(V)l+l− and D → l+l− decays.

Electron–Matter Interactions During Electron Beam Nanopatterning

open access: yesAdvanced Functional Materials, EarlyView.
This article reviews the electron–matter interactions important to nanopatterning with electron beam lithography (EBL). Electron–matter interactions, including secondary electron generation routes, polymer radiolysis, and electron beam induced charging, are discussed.
